Exotic Packaging: Caswell-Massey Orchard Soap Plum

This is another of the soaps I bought for my mother in New York City in late autumn 1993.
Lovely soaps, wonderfully wrapped in richly coloured tissue paper inside beautifully designed boxes.

Caswell-Massey were the oldest chemists and perfumers in America, established in 1752. Amazing! I remember it was a wonderful shop and I am delighted to report the company is still going strong. Although nothing on their website today is quite as lovely to look at as this packaging... but you can't smell the products online can you?
